How many range rover convertibles were made?

Land Rover has unveiled the world’s first luxury compact SUV convertible. Range Rover Evoque Convertible combines the bold design and refinement of Evoque with comprehensive specification and a sophisticated folding roof to create a no compromise, all-season convertible.

Also, what year did Range Rover make a convertible? In 2016 Land Rover dared to cut the Evoque roof and made it a convertible, in the same way Nissan offered the Murano with a rag-top. Unfortunately, both of them shared the same fate, and their sales figures were less than satisfactory.

Likewise, how many Evoque convertibles were produced? Land Rover later revealed that they had sold nearly 90,000 units. Since its launch the Evoque has received acclaim from the automotive press including several “best of” awards.

Also know, why did they stop making Evoque Convertible? Land Rover has cut the three-door Range Rover Evoque from its line-up amid slow sales. … Sources suggested that as much as 95% of sales were of the five-door version. Less practicality-focused buyers now have only the more expensive cabriolet model as an alternative to the five-door Evoque.

Do Range Rover Evoque have a lot of problems?

Unfortunately, it seems build quality can be variable on the Evoque. Most problems centre on the non-engine electrics, especially around the air-con and sat-nav units, with gearbox woes a close second, followed by engine and suspension issues. Automatic gearbox problems on the Evoque are fairly common.

How much does a Land Rover Evoque Convertible cost?

The 2019 Land Rover Range Rover Evoque starts with a Manufacturer’s Suggested Retail Price (MSRP) of $41,800. Add the $995 destination charge and that’s $42,795 for the metal-roofed SE. The 2019 Evoque convertible in SE Dynamic trim starts at $53,095.
